Beast Mode Truckin seeks Class A CDL drivers for Western regional routes. New CDL graduates are encouraged to apply. This position offers predictable lanes, company‑maintained equipment, and a structured trainer program for drivers with limited experience.
Key details:
Region: All states west of the Mississippi.
Schedule: Day or night shifts; bi‑weekly home time with a minimum 34‑hour reset.
Mileage: Average ~2,300 miles per week; majority drop‑and‑hook operations with company‑maintained 53' dry vans.
Orientation & training: One‑day paid orientation. Drivers with <6 months’ experience ride with a trainer until qualified (typically 4–6 weeks).
Compensation & benefits:
$1,000–$1,200 per week (varies by miles and experience)
Trainee pay: approx. $680 per week during training (typically 4–6 weeks).
Per‑mile pay after training: $0.43–$0.71 (varies by experience).
Monthly performance/safety bonus: up to $0.06 per mile (eligibility criteria apply).
Full benefits after 30 days, including medical, dental, 401(k), and paid time off.
Minimum requirements:
Minimum age 21 and valid Class A CDL.
Graduate of an accredited truck driving school with at least 120 hours of formal training.
Clean driving record: no major accidents, major tickets, license suspensions, or DUI convictions in the past 5 years.
Not terminated from the most recent job for safety‑related reasons.
Documented work history with limited gaps: at least six months of employment within the last year and at least one year within the last three years.
Able to pass required urine and hair drug screening and background/criminal history checks.
